The Foraging Saboteur
Yafet Bisrat

The foraging saboteur has already made his mark in the world with a series of small but meticulously curated collections. He started in a modest fashion, with football stickers and stamps (not the kind you get in clubs, the ones we used to stick on envelopes). Like all true collectors he didn't care so much for the things themselves, it was all about the process of accumulation and cataloguing. This is the only possible explanation for a man who only has two feet but owns more than seventy pairs of trainers. He also has the boxes the trainers came in. Of course he does.
Always a meticulous craftsman, it was rumoured in his schooldays that he would occasionally slip from foraging to forging. This suspicion was generated by a mysterious bus pass that never seemed to expire. The fact that his favourite film was ‘Catch Me If You Can’ didn’t help.
Like all great curators, Yaf believes that the micro contains the macro: the big idea is revealed by the details. But his fine-tuned, not to say obsessive, tendencies have served him well in his design career where he has already assembled a fine collection of awards for, amongst other things, a series of stamps. Proof that for a true forager nothing is ever wasted. Everything will one day find its purpose. Yes, even seventy empty shoe boxes.
